Investment Insights

Based on property information with market context.

This 182.53-acre golf and dining property combines a maintained 9-hole course with a 280-yard driving range featuring grass tees and target greens. Site improvements are already in place for a possible future expansion to 18 holes. The clubhouse includes an entertainment deck oriented toward lake views and sunset vistas, while the associated Harbor View Grill is equipped for restaurant operations. A pole garage and golf-related equipment are also part of the offering.

The property is located in Erie, Pennsylvania, and is served by public water and public sewer. Building systems include forced-air heating with natural gas and central air conditioning. The improvements were constructed in 2004 with vinyl siding. The combination of golf facilities, dining space, range infrastructure, and event-oriented amenities supports continued recreational and hospitality use.

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.
Cap Rate
2.84%
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.
